       Overview of RPA

       RPA is the abbreviation of Robotic Process Automation in English, namely Business Process Robot. It contains the following two meanings:

       1. Transform manual, repetitive and rule-based business processes into system steps that software technology can define and simulate.

       2. Manage the operation of each operation step of these business processes through software "robots".

       Function of RPA

RPA can simulate various manual operations performed on a computer:

      √ Log in to the application system

     √ Move files and folders

     √ Copy and paste data

     √ Fill in the data table

     √ Send and receive emails, read email content, and download attachments

     √ Extract structured or semi-structured data from documents

      √ Extract webpage information, etc

RPA is a lightweight technology that can effectively and cost effectively solve technical problems that are difficult to implement in inherent IT systems.

       Application of RPA

       RPA can achieve almost all defined and rule-based business operations, and is more efficient and accurate than the traditional labor force. In particular, RPA is well suited for the following business scenarios:

       Create master data (customers, suppliers, employees, etc.)

       Office Automation Process (OA)

       Enter the entries of accounting vouchers (follow the fixed rules)

       Obtain electronic data of internal system or external internet, and make management report or analysis report according to established rules.

       Report or report data checking

       Bank reconciliation and online banking payment

       Three single match

       VAT invoice deduction

       Tax declaration
